  • Which are the most commonly used airports for travelling to Greece?

    Athens International Airport (ATH) is the main gateway, serving the capital and many international flights. Thessaloniki International Airport (SKG) in northern Greece is another significant hub. Many smaller islands also have airports, like Santorini (JTR), Mykonos (JMK), and Crete's Heraklion (HER) and Chania (CHQ), making island hopping easier.

  • What is the currency in Greece, and can I easily withdraw cash from ATMs?

    The currency is the euro (€). ATMs are widely available, even in smaller villages, making cash withdrawals straightforward. Most businesses accept card payments too, but it's always a good idea to have some cash on hand, especially in more remote areas.

  • How advisable is it to drive in Greece?

    Driving in Greece can be challenging, especially in cities and on mountainous roads. The roads can be narrow and winding, and parking can be difficult in urban areas. Public transport is a viable alternative in many places. If you do drive, be prepared for unpredictable driving styles and ensure you have a valid international driving permit.

  • What are the key cultural norms to know before travelling to Greece?

    Greeks are generally warm and welcoming. It's polite to greet people with a 'kalimera' (good morning), 'kalispera' (good afternoon/evening), and 'yasas' (goodbye). Family is very important, so you'll often see families dining together. Taking your time and enjoying meals is a key part of Greek culture. A firm handshake is a common greeting for men, while women often greet each other with a kiss on each cheek.

  • What are the most celebrated events in Greece?

    Greece has many festivals throughout the year. The most widely celebrated are Orthodox Christian holidays like Easter (Pascha), a significant event with unique traditions. Other important festivals include the Athens Panathenaic Games, a modern revival of ancient athletic competitions, and local village festivals honouring patron saints, often involving music, dancing, and feasting.

  • What are the top destinations for a week-long stay in Greece?

    For a week, you could explore the islands. A popular itinerary combines Santorini (famous for its caldera views and Oia village), Mykonos (known for its beaches and nightlife), and Naxos (a larger island with beautiful beaches and charming villages). Alternatively, you could spend your week exploring mainland Greece, visiting Athens, Delphi (with its ancient ruins), and Meteora (with its stunning monasteries perched on rock formations).
  • What destinations are great for a short weekend trip in Greece?

    Athens is perfect for a weekend getaway, allowing you to explore the Acropolis, the Acropolis Museum, the Ancient Agora, and the Plaka district. Alternatively, you could visit Delphi, a UNESCO World Heritage site, combining ancient ruins with breathtaking scenery. Nafplio, a charming town in the Peloponnese, offers a blend of history and coastal beauty.
  • What should you do if you lose key documents in Greece?

    Report the loss to the local police station immediately to obtain a police report. This is crucial for replacing your passport and other travel documents. Contact your embassy or consulate for assistance with obtaining replacement documents and for further support.
  • Which area of Greece is ideal for enjoying good weather?

    The islands of the Cyclades and the Dodecanese generally enjoy warm, sunny weather for most of the year. Crete also has a long summer season. Southern mainland Greece also experiences extended periods of warm weather. However, remember that even in summer, some areas can be quite hot and dry.
